Transaction

6d9d834c56172441e4a2a9dd0bfcf5c25fa2fcda411b4ffdf48a0ee89a05ded9
525,467 confirmations
Timestamp
1465259338
Block415,144
Fee163,900 sats
Fee rate20.4 sats/vB
view on mempool.space

Inputs & Outputs

Inputs